Transaction 09fea421e93060370fdcbb69dfc68ff99ee977035c392fc75a8100323286b76f

1 Input
2 Outputs
  • 09fea421e93060370fdcbb69dfc68ff99ee977035c392fc75a8100323286b76f:0
  • value  2061456
    address  3Npok3wqVFdFjmwDxaCMw8EkKSc5XVYH8t
  • 09fea421e93060370fdcbb69dfc68ff99ee977035c392fc75a8100323286b76f:1
  • value  27932233
    address  37zPabP1FFQyNbYczFrZWM4io8WHeK3K3w